Posteado por: [p3ll3] | septiembre 29, 2008

¿Qué es Java?

¿Qué es Java?

Java es un lenguaje en donde su principal intención es que sea programado con el paradigma de orientación a objetos, fue creado por Sun MicroSystems en los años noventa ,toma muchas características de sus lenguajes “padres” (C y C++) pero tambien le quitan características de manipulación a bajo nivel como el manejo de punteros …

Es un lenguaje multiplataforma, que quiere decir esto , que en cada maquina independientemente del sistema operativo que tengan se podrán ejecutar programas escritos en Java , el único requisito es que el sistema operativo cuente con el java runtime environment o entorno en tiempo de ejecución de java (JRE) , que ahora en la mayoría de los exploradores de internet es necesario tenerlo y en algunos sistemas operativos ya viene preinstalado.

Java compila el codigo fuente que escribimos y lo transforma a un “bytecode” para que la  java virtual machine o máquina virtual de java (JVM) , se encargue de ejecutarlos, ademas de los programas simples de escritorio con los que aprendemos a programar en Java tambien existen otras tecnologías en donde Java esta presente y estas son:

  • Dispositivos móviles y aplicaciones empotradas
  • Sistemas de servidores
  • Aplicaciones web
  • Aplicaciones de escritorio
  • Entre otras …

El lenguaje Java se creó con cinco objetivos principales:

  1. Debería usar la metodología de la programación orientada a objetos.
  2. Debería permitir la ejecución de un mismo programa en múltiples sistemas operativos.
  3. Debería incluir por defecto soporte para trabajo en red.
  4. Debería diseñarse para ejecutar código en sistemas remotos de forma segura.
  5. Debería ser fácil de usar y tomar lo mejor de otros lenguajes orientados a objetos, como C++.

Java cuenta con un “recolector automático de basura” integrado , lo que hace este recolector es ir liberando memoria que ya no se ocupa para que pueda ser reutilizada y para prevenir que se ocupen grandes cantidades de la misma; otro aspecto a tomar en cuenta es que el programador pasa desapercibido cuando se recoje la basura porque Java lo hace podriamos decir de un modo “invisible”.


Mas informacion

Saludos 😉

Anuncios

Responder

Introduce tus datos o haz clic en un icono para iniciar sesión:

Logo de WordPress.com

Estás comentando usando tu cuenta de WordPress.com. Cerrar sesión / Cambiar )

Imagen de Twitter

Estás comentando usando tu cuenta de Twitter. Cerrar sesión / Cambiar )

Foto de Facebook

Estás comentando usando tu cuenta de Facebook. Cerrar sesión / Cambiar )

Google+ photo

Estás comentando usando tu cuenta de Google+. Cerrar sesión / Cambiar )

Conectando a %s

Categorías

A %d blogueros les gusta esto: